Topaz is right on the California - Nevada border
and hence the northernmost town in Mono County. Nearby Coleville and Walker
help provide services for visitors to Topaz
Lake. The lake is very popular with Nevada and California residents.
Fishermen speak highly for it's well known for its prize-winning
trout, not to mention the nine-month fishing season. Other vacationers
like the water-skiing, relaxing on the beach and many enjoy stepping
over the boarder to try their luck at casino gaming. |

The
area between Topaz and Coleville is referred to as the Antelope
Valley. Much of the surrounding terrain is wild and open range
land.
The winters are relatively mild in the region and thus you're likely to
see many forms of wildlife roaming around in the nice weather during this
season. You'll see cattle, sheep and horse ranches as you travel along
Highway 395. |
